I have a schematic, BOM, and PCB design files for a 4-pump nutrient dosing control board that I created using AI. I need an experienced electrical engineer to review the work and help improve it so it is ready for fabrication. The project involves a multi-layer control board, and I’m looking for someone who can identify issues, suggest improvements, and ensure the design is reliable and manufacturable.
The design is open-source under a CERN hardware license and published on Github. I have hopefully done a lot of the work, but my experience is not good enough to be certain things are good. I need someone experienced to help scrape off the remaining slop that I'm not skilled enough to identify. https://github.com/dephekt/dosing-pump-hardware
The pumps are the Atlas Scientific EZO PMP embedded peristaltic dosing pumps. The board is meant to dose multiple stages of nutrients into a hydroponic reservoir via ESPHome.
The pumps are UART/I2C logic, 3v3-5.5V, and 12-24V DC power for their motor. The driver circuitry I believe already is on the pumps, so I think the PCB only needs to provide clean power to the pumps, the esp32 and the I2C multiplexer. The multiplexer is so I don't have to provision unique addresses for each pump. The project is done so far in Kicad 10 and Freerouting and generated mostly deterministically w/ python scripts.
